This course is offered to learners with learning difficulties and disabilities who wish to develop their personal, practical and social skills through practical activities and experiences, including work placements and volunteering. It covers: personal progress, employability and personal development, work placements and volunteering, life and employability skills, practical activities such as horticulture, catering and customer service. After completing this course participants will progress to progression through to employment or practical work skills programme, further training, independent living or employment.
